Fairfield's Suisun Valley Elementary School serves grades K-8 in the Fairfield-Suisun Unified School District. It is among the few public schools in California to receive a distinguished GreatSchools Rating of 10 out of 10.

The school community has reviewed this school and given it an average rating of 5 out of 5 stars.
